About this House

Beautifully updated 2,700+ SqFt, 3 Car garage, Cul-De-Sac Home with Views! Highly sought-after, gated community of Ridgegate, La Jolla. This home features an exceptional floor plan with 3 bedrooms and 2.5 baths, plus a versatile bonus room on the lower level that can easily be converted into a 4th bedroom, den, media room, or fitness area. Main level boasts a bright, open-concept kitchen and bonus room that's perfect for casual gatherings, along with dedicated formal living and dining rooms. Large windows throughout the home frame panoramic city lights and mountain views from the living room, dining room, primary bedroom, and deck. The property is located on a private cul-de-sac with delightful outdoor areas for you to enjoy. Recent upgrades within the last six years include a newer roof, solar panels, newer windows and flooring, and a newer water heater. The home also features a water softener and ultrafiltration system, an ADT security system, and smart garage openers. Experience the best of Southern California living with Ridgegate's resort-style amenities, including a pool, spa, playground, dog park, sports court, and clubhouse. Situated atop Mt. Soledad, you'll have convenient access to La Jolla's finest beaches, restaurants, and shops, with freeways and top-rated schools just minutes away. This is coastal living at its finest! 6013 Oakgate Row, La Jolla, CA 92037 is a 3 bedroom, 3 bathroom, 2,786 sqft single-family home in La Jolla, built in 1998. It last sold for $2,094,210 on Nov 6, 2025 (5% below the $2,196,000 asking price). This property is not currently displayed as for sale or rent on Trulia. The Trulia Estimate is $2,422,200, with a rent estimate of $7,238/month.
